FINAL JUDGMENT. It is hereby ORDERED and ADJUDGED as follows: 1. Merus's Third Amended Counterclaim for a declaration that the '018 Patent is unenforceable is GRANTED and FINAL JUDGMENT is hereby ENTERED for the reasons set forth in the Court's Opinion & Order dated November 2, 2015 (ECF No. 423); 2. In accordance with the Joint Stipulation and Order of Invalidity and Non- Infringement dated February 24, 2015 (ECF No. 271), Regeneron's claim for patent infringement (ECF No. 1) is DENIED and Merus's counterclaim for declaratory judgment of noninfringement (ECF No. 225) is GRANTED and FINAL JUDGMENT is hereby ENTERED; 3. In accordance with the Joint Stipulation and Order of Invalidity and Non- Infringement dated February 24, 2015 (ECF No. 271), Merus's counterclaim for declaratory judgment of invalidity (ECF No. 225), due to indefiniteness, is GRANTED and FINAL JUDGMENT is hereby ENTERED; and 4. IT IS FURTHER ORDERED that any requests for attorney's fees and/or costs are deferred until after resolution of any appeal of this Final Judgment. To the extent that Regeneron does not appeal this Final Judgment, Merus may make a motion for attorney's fees and/or costs within fourteen (14) days after the expiration of the deadline for Regeneron to file a notice of appeal. (Signed by Judge Katherine B. Forrest on 11/18/2015) (lmb) (Entered: 11/18/2015)

ORDER: The Court provided the parties in the above-referenced matter with copies (in both PDF and Word formats) of its draft opinion on Merus's counterclaim for inequitable conduct. The Court shares the opinion in draft form for two reasons. First, it requests that the parties identify any errors in the Court's recitation of the science underlying this dispute and any other glaring errors (apart from the Court's weighing of the evidence and the outcome of the case). Second, although many of the submissions in this case were filed under seal, the trial was not under seal, nor were documents received into evidence under seal. The Court does not believe that any part of the opinion as written needs to be under seal, but requests that the parties identify any portions as to which they have a different view. The parties are hereby directed to each submit both a Word version of the opinion with any comments noted in the body of the document and a letter identifying any portion(s) the party believes should be under seal not later than 4:00 p.m. on Thursday, October 29, 2015. (Signed by Judge Katherine B. Forrest on 10/22/2015) (lmb) (Entered: 10/22/2015)

MEMORANDUM DECISION & ORDER: Under these unusual circumstances, it is appropriate to preclude the testimony of Smeland, Murphy and Jones. It is additionally appropriate to make an adverse inference as to the intent of Smeland and Murphy. Only this inference, which is "the single most reasonable inference able to be drawn from the evidence", is sufficient to remedy the array of issues discussed above and to place the prejudiced party, Merus, in a position as near as possible to that which it would occupy in the absence of the misconduct. See Therasense, 649 F.3d at 1290 (quoting Star Scientific Inc. v. R.J. Reynolds Tobacco Co., 537 F.3d 1357, 1366 (Fed. Cir. 2008)); Residential Funding Corp. v. DeGeorge Financial Corp., 306 F.3d 99, 108 (2002). The application of these inferences to the Court's prior finding of materiality appears to lead inexorably to one final determination: that Regeneron engaged in inequitable conduct in connection with the prosecution of the '018 Patent. Should the parties disagree that this inference requires such a finding, they shall make a submission on such position not later than August 25, 2015. As a final matter, the Court notes the application by Regeneron to enjoin Merus counsel exposed to Regeneron documents on the log from undertaking certain work and for certain other relief. This application is wholly without merit as further set forth in this order. In light of the remedies on the merits set forth above, the Court sees no need to order this additional relief. The Court will issue a full written opinion on materiality and inequitable conduct as soon as practicable (but very likely not before mid to late September). (As further set forth in this Order) (Signed by Judge Katherine B. Forrest on 8/6/2015) (lmb) (Entered: 08/06/2015)

DISCOVERY ORDER #5: The Court has received letter motions from both Merus B.V. ("Merus") and Ablexis LLC ("Ablexis") (together, "defendants") relating to plaintiff Regeneron Pharmaceuticals, Inc.'s ("Regeneron") conduct regarding claim construction. Defendants seek an Order precluding Regeneron from asserting any proposed construction or, alternatively, to comply with the Court's Individual Patent Rules 2(a). Regeneron opposes defendants' request.... The Court's rules relating to claim construction should be interpreted according to their terms, according to routine civil practice, and according to what is plainly fair. The Court is troubled by assertions that there is a "gaming" of the system. Let's be clear: Regeneron is plaintiff and bears the burden of going first - and showing its cards - more frequently than the defendants. That comes with the territory as plaintiff. The Court assumes good faith and that each party being told now to stick with its stated positions will be neither surprised nor prejudiced by so doing. Here, the issue is easily resolved by removing the requirement of any meet and confer and requiring the parties to rest with the intrinsic and extrinsic evidence previously proffered to the other. SO ORDERED. (Signed by Judge Katherine B. Forrest on 7/22/2014) (ja) (Entered: 07/22/2014)

ORDER denying 44 Letter Motion for Local Rule 37.2 Conference: Ordered: The motion to quash is denied. The entities are all logical and reasonable candidates for discovery on issues of infringement and damages. What a party tells investors about its capabilities and products may be highly revealing. Concerns about duplicative discovery are not in and of themselves sufficient reason to quash: there should be close attention paid to unduly burdening a third party. However, the companies may have internal documents based on oral communications which may be relevant; internal analyses may be relevant. In terms of compliance with notice, Rule 45 does require prior notice (yet fails to specify how much). The Court hereby imposes a 72 prior notice obligation for all 3d party subpoenas. (Signed by Judge Katherine B. Forrest on 5/20/2014) (tn) (Entered: 05/20/2014)
